Android 平板电脑 API 和 Android 手机 API

标签 android titanium tablet

作为平板电脑编程的新手,我想到了这一点。我可以看到对于 iPhone 和 iPAD 存在不同的 API 集。这在安卓和黑莓平板电脑上也是类似的模式吗?

我的意思是,Android 平板电脑和 Android 手机是否有不同的 API 集。如果是,那么我可以从哪里下载它们,以及如何在 MAC 上运行平板电脑模拟器。

最佳答案

以前,Android 平板电脑运行的是 Android 3.0,而手机仍在运行 2.x。 3.0 现已弃用,不应再使用。

Ice Cream Sandwich (4.0) 最近发布,它是所有 future 手机和平板电脑都应该使用的 API(所以为了回答您的问题,它是同一个 SDK)。这是第一个以这种方式“共享”的 API。

当您开发应用时,它应该足够灵活以在任何 Android 平台上运行。 GUI 可拉伸(stretch)以适应任何屏幕尺寸。请注意,有一些方法可以通过编程方式检测运行您的应用的设备是否是平板电脑,如果您愿意,您可以使用它来调整您的应用。

参见 the official guide to supporting tablets and handhelds获取深入信息。

关于Android 平板电脑 API 和 Android 手机 API,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9223738/

相关文章:

javascript - 使用函数或类的 Appcelerator Alloy 项目

Android 列出 USB 设备

android - java.lang.NullPointerException : lock == null while get json file from server 异常

android - Facebook apprequests 对话框总是返回已取消的 Titanium Android?

javascript - Appcelerator 钛 : How to use the onLoad event of an Window?

android - @font-face 段落标签渲染问题,Chrome Android 4

平板电脑上的 Android Things

android - 来自 adb 的 Nexus One 的屏幕截图?

android - 将 View 粘贴在协调器布局内 viewpager fragment 的底部

安卓 : Read Remote Location Folder Name and file Name